Common Types of Mailchimp Scams&lt;br&gt;
Phishing Emails – Fake emails that look like they’re from Mailchimp, urging you to click a malicious link.&lt;br&gt;
Fake Account Offers – Scammers selling “ready-made Mailchimp accounts” that are either stolen or fraudulent.&lt;br&gt;
Spoofed Login Pages – Websites designed to mimic Mailchimp’s login page to steal credentials.&lt;br&gt;
Account Recovery Scams – Fraudsters pretending to help recover your account but instead hijacking it.&lt;br&gt;
Step-by-Step Guide to Spotting Fake Accounts&lt;br&gt;
Check the Sender Email – Real Mailchimp emails come from verified domains.&lt;br&gt;
Inspect URLs Carefully – Hover over links before clicking; look for misspellings or unusual domains.&lt;br&gt;
Look for Grammar Errors – Scammers often use poorly written messages.&lt;br&gt;
Verify Account Offers – If someone is selling Mailchimp accounts, it’s likely fraudulent.&lt;br&gt;
Enable Security Features – Use two-factor authentication to prevent unauthorized access.&lt;br&gt;
Real-Life Scenarios and Case Studies&lt;br&gt;
Case Study 1: A small business received an email claiming their Mailchimp account was suspended. The link led to a fake login page, and once credentials were entered, scammers hijacked the account.&lt;br&gt;
Case Study 2: Freelancers were offered “cheap Mailchimp accounts” on social media. These accounts were stolen, and buyers lost access within days.&lt;br&gt;
Case Study 3: A marketing agency clicked a phishing link disguised as a Mailchimp update. Their client list was stolen and used for spam campaigns.&lt;br&gt;
